hi, folks. we're sisters Anne & Marty - and we don't seem to be able to stop singing.
we were brought up to believe that if you were proud of your accomplishments, you were VAIN, NARCISSISTIC, EGOTISTICAL, a whole buncha yucky adjectives. so we WANTED people to hear us, but were too ashamed to ask them to listen. then one fateful day in 1998, i heard an acapella singer on Soundclick that was SOOOOOOOOO bad, that's all the permission i needed.
we're not too technically astute, and my mixing skills consist of twiddling the volume and pan knobs, but HEY - that's good enough for us! tho we can't play for beans, we've hooked up with some most excellent musicians across the globe on collaborations. as one who has always wanted instant gratification, i am amazed that i've learned focus, patience, more focus and more patience when working on a song. to be able to create something and have it be in the world is incredibly wonderful. at the age of 56, i find i have LOTS more songs in me, and my sister does too. i feel some pressure to get them out NOW - cuz we're gonna look pretty silly at the ripe old age of 76 trying our hand at Metal. ;) we have no illusions of Making It Big - we're just two gals who like to yodel - keeps us off the streets, too.
i think this site is great and i am super happy to have found it, thanks to David A, a member here. UP WITH MUSIC!
